仿佛游戏网-游戏发烧友乐园

仿佛游戏网-游戏发烧友乐园

酒店管理系统怎么设计

59

设计一个酒店管理系统需要综合考虑多个方面,包括系统目标、功能模块、技术架构、安全性和可扩展性等。以下是一个详细的设计方案:

1. 系统目标

提高酒店运营效率:通过自动化和智能化手段减少人工操作,提高工作效率。

提升客户满意度:提供个性化服务,确保客户入住体验。

实现数据化管理:通过数据驱动决策,优化酒店运营策略。

2. 主要功能模块

前台管理

接待客人:入住登记、办理退房手续等。

客房预订:预订信息录入、查询和修改。

结账退房:快速完成退房结算。

客人投诉处理:记录和处理客户投诉。

客房管理

客房状态监控:实时更新房间状态,便于预订和入住操作。

客房清洁安排:安排客房清洁工作。

客房设施维护:管理客房设施,确保设施完好。

预订管理

预订信息录入:录入预订信息。

预订状态查询:查询预订状态。

预订取消与修改:取消或修改预订信息。

客户管理

客户信息管理:记录客户的基本信息、入住记录等。

客户喜好记录:记录客户的偏好和需求。

客户满意度调查:进行客户满意度调查,收集反馈。

员工管理

员工信息录入:录入员工信息。

员工排班管理:安排员工排班。

员工绩效评估:进行员工绩效评估。

财务管理

财务报表:生成财务报表。

统计分析:进行财务数据的统计和分析。

财务计划和预算:编制和执行财务计划与预算。

人力资源管理

员工信息管理:管理员工信息。

考勤管理:记录员工考勤。

工资管理:计算和发放工资。

3. 技术架构

模块化设计

用户端(C端):提供用户友好的界面,供客人和员工使用。

管理后台(B端):供管理员进行系统管理和运营决策。

外部接口(OTA、支付网关):对接外部平台,扩展销售渠道。

智能化工具

动态定价引擎:基于供需关系、历史数据和竞争分析自动调整房价。

房态同步机制:线上线下订单实时更新,避免超售或资源浪费。

安全合规

HTTPS加密:确保数据传输安全。

数据脱敏存储:符合GDPR等隐私法规。

4. 数据库设计

数据库选择:如MySQL、PostgreSQL等。

数据库结构设计:设计合理的数据库结构,包括前台表、客房表、预订表、客户表、员工表等。

5. 用户界面设计

简洁明了:界面设计简洁,操作方便。

用户友好:提高用户体验。

6. 安全考虑

数据传输加密:使用SSL/TLS进行数据传输加密。

输入合法性检查:防止SQL注入等攻击。

访问权限设置:确保数据安全。

7. 可扩展性

模块化设计:确保系统功能独立且可扩展。

云计算技术:引入云计算技术,实现弹性伸缩。

8. 总结

设计一个酒店管理系统需要综合考虑系统目标、功能模块、技术架构、安全性和可扩展性等多个方面。通过模块化设计、智能化工具和安全合规措施,可以构建一个高效、安全、用户友好的酒店管理系统,提升酒店运营效率和客户满意度。